							 Wayne Denney Sr., 84, of Lincoln, passed away 
							January 8, 2017, at home with his loving wife. 
							Graveside services will be held at 11 a.m. 
							Wednesday, January 11, 2016, at New Union Cemetery. 
							Military rites will be performed by the American 
							Legion Post 263. There will be no visitation. 
							Holland Barry & Bennett Funeral Home has been 
							entrusted with his care.
 Wayne was born October 13, 1932, in Lyons, the son 
							of Leo and Adeline Denney. He married Esther McBenge 
							on July 5, 1955, in Shelbyville. He proudly served 
							his country in the United States Army. Wayne was 
							formerly employed at Caterpillar, spent more than 20 
							years at PPG, and was briefly employed at Friendship 
							Manor. He enjoyed fishing. He was a simple man and 
							enjoyed time with his family.
